The hydrological model
Existing conceptual rainfall-runoff model
Daily
6 parameters
Developed specifically for low flows
Inputs: meteorological data (P, T, E)
Past observed data
Mid-term forecasts and past observed data
Seasonal forecasts (?)
Outputs: hydrological forecasts
GR6J structure (Pushpalatha et al., 2011)

The management model
Will take into account all water uses
Drinking water
Fishway
Boating
Inputs: possible scenarios of water inflows for coming period
Outputs:
Possible management scenarios
Related impacts on uses
Experience on water management in the team:
Climaware project (Charles Perrin and Guillaume Thirel) Optimisation of management rules for dams upstream the Seine river
Maria-Helena Ramos also has experience on water management issues PhD work on optimisation of the management of a power dam based on power profitability

To come
EMS conference in Reading in Septembre 2013
Presentation of hydrological forecasts obtained from mid-term
precipitation forecasts combined with climatological data.
Development of operational graphs for drought forecasting.
Abstract accepted
Stay at ECMWF/CEPMMT also in Reading (with F. Pappenberger)
Meteorological forecasts: data will be collected to enrich our
database of meteorological forecasts and tried as forcings to the
GR6J model to evaluate their potential predictability for
hydrological purposes.
